Glossary of terms used in the American Mining Industry. Dry Diggings – Earth excavated in the summer and held to be washed in winter when water was more plentiful.. Dry Washing – Fine soil blown away, leaving the gold.. Drywasher – A common desert mining tool similar to a highbanker but doesn't need water.It operates by the use of wind. Download our PDF of Gold Mining Terms. adit – a horizontal or nearly horizontal underground passage coming to the surface at one end of a mine.; alluvial – of or pertaining to alluvium; alluvial soil.; alluvium – a deposit of sand, mud, etc., formed by flowing water.; assay – to analyze (an ore, alloy, etc.) in order to determine the proportion of gold, silver, or other metal in it.
Fine gold - Fineness is the proportion of pure gold or silver in jewelry or bullion expressed in parts per thousand. Thus, 925 fine gold indicates 925 parts out of 1,000, or 92.5% is pure gold. Fissure - An extensive crack, break or fracture in rocks.
